Log File Analysis: What Search Engines See on Your Site

Introduction In the digital age, understanding how search engines interact with websites is crucial for optimizing online presence. Log file analysis is a powerful tool that allows webmasters and SEO professionals to gain insights into how search engines crawl their sites. This report delves into the importance of log file analysis, what search engines see when they visit a site, and how Check this out information can be leveraged to improve SEO strategies. Understanding Log Files Log files are text files generated by servers that record all requests made to the server. Each entry in a log file typically contains information such as the IP address of the visitor, the date and time of the request, the requested URL, the HTTP status code returned, and the user agent string. For search engines, these logs provide a detailed account of how their bots interact with a site. Types of Log Files Web Server Logs: These logs record all requests made to the web server, including those from search engine bots. Access Logs: These logs track all access requests, including successful and unsuccessful attempts. Error Logs: These logs capture any errors encountered by the server, such as 404 (Not Found) or 500 (Internal Server Error) responses. The Importance of Log File Analysis Log file analysis offers several benefits for website owners and SEO professionals: Understanding Crawl Behavior: By analyzing log files, webmasters can determine how often search engines crawl their site, which pages are being crawled, and how long bots spend on each page. Identifying Crawl Errors: Log files can reveal issues such as broken links, server errors, and inaccessible pages that may hinder search engine crawling and indexing. Optimizing Crawl Budget: Understanding how search engines allocate their crawl budget can help webmasters prioritize important pages and ensure that their site is crawled efficiently. Monitoring Changes: Log analysis can help track the impact of changes made to the site, such as new content, structural changes, or technical optimizations. What Search Engines See When search engines crawl a website, they primarily focus on the following elements: HTML Content: Search engines analyze the HTML structure of a page, including headings, meta tags, and the overall content. This helps them understand the topic and relevance of the page. Links: Both internal and external links are crucial for search engines. They follow links to discover new content and assess the authority and relevance of pages. HTTP Status Codes: Search engines pay attention to HTTP status codes to determine the accessibility of a page. Codes like 200 (OK), 301 (Moved Permanently), and 404 (Not Found) provide insights into the page’s status. Robots.txt and Meta Tags: Search engines respect the directives in the robots.txt file and meta tags, which can instruct bots on how to interact with specific pages. Page Load Speed: While not directly visible in log files, search engines consider page load speed as a ranking factor. Slow-loading pages may be crawled less frequently. Analyzing Log Files: Key Metrics When conducting log file analysis, several key metrics should be considered: Crawl Frequency: The number of times search engine bots visit a site over a specific period. This can indicate the site’s authority and relevance. Crawl Depth: The number of pages crawled during each visit. A high crawl depth may indicate that search engines are exploring the site thoroughly. Response Codes: The distribution of HTTP status codes can highlight issues with page accessibility and help identify areas for improvement. User Agent Analysis: Identifying which search engine bots are visiting the site can provide insights into how different engines prioritize the site. Time Spent on Page: Analyzing how long bots spend on each page can indicate the quality and relevance of the content. Tools for Log File Analysis Several tools can assist in log file analysis, ranging from simple text editors to specialized software: Text Editors: Basic text editors can be used for small log files, but they may not be practical for larger files due to performance issues. Log File Analyzers: Tools like Screaming Frog, SEMrush, and Google Search Console provide comprehensive log file analysis features, including crawl frequency, error detection, and user agent tracking. Custom Scripts: For advanced users, custom scripts can be developed to extract specific data from log files and generate tailored reports. Best Practices for Log File Analysis To maximize the benefits of log file analysis, consider the following best practices: Regular Monitoring: Conduct log file analysis regularly to stay updated on crawl behavior and identify issues promptly. Segmenting Data: Break down log data by user agent, response codes, or other parameters to gain deeper insights into specific aspects of crawl behavior. Cross-Referencing with Other Data: Combine log file analysis with other data sources, such as Google Analytics and Search Console, for a comprehensive view of site performance. Prioritizing Issues: Focus on resolving critical errors, such as 404s and server errors, that can significantly impact user experience and search engine crawling. Documenting Findings: Keep detailed records of log file analysis findings and actions taken to create a historical reference for future analysis. Case Studies Case Study 1: E-commerce Site An e-commerce site noticed a drop in organic traffic. By analyzing their log files, they discovered that search engine bots were encountering a high number of 404 errors due to outdated product links. After updating the links and implementing redirects, the site saw a 30% increase in organic traffic within a month. Case Study 2: News Website A news website wanted to optimize its crawl budget. Log file analysis revealed that search engines were spending excessive time on low-value pages. By implementing a more efficient internal linking structure and updating their robots.txt file, they managed to direct crawlers to high-priority content, resulting in improved indexing and search visibility. Conclusion Log file analysis is an invaluable tool for understanding how search engines interact with a website. By examining log files, webmasters can gain insights into crawl behavior, identify issues, and optimize their sites for better performance in search engine results. As the digital landscape